SystemParameters2 类

包含可用来查询窗口的非工作区的系统设置的属性。

继承层次结构

System.Object
  Microsoft.Windows.Shell.SystemParameters2

命名空间:  Microsoft.Windows.Shell
程序集:  Microsoft.Windows.Shell(在 Microsoft.Windows.Shell.dll 中)

语法

声明
Public Class SystemParameters2 _
    Implements INotifyPropertyChanged
public class SystemParameters2 : INotifyPropertyChanged
public ref class SystemParameters2 : INotifyPropertyChanged
type SystemParameters2 =  
    class
        interface INotifyPropertyChanged
    end
public class SystemParameters2 implements INotifyPropertyChanged

SystemParameters2 类型公开以下成员。

属性

  名称 说明
公共属性静态成员 Current 获取 SystemParameters2 类的实例。
公共属性 HighContrast 获取指示高对比度功能是否正被使用的值。
公共属性 IsGlassEnabled 获取指示此玻璃窗口框架是否被使用的值。
公共属性 SmallIconSize 获取小图标的建议尺寸(以像素为单位)。
公共属性 UxThemeColor 获取颜色主题名称。
公共属性 UxThemeName 获取主题名称。
公共属性 WindowCaptionButtonsLocation 获取 Rect 以指示最小化、最大化和关闭按钮的默认位置。
公共属性 WindowCaptionHeight 获取包含最小化、最大化和关闭按钮的区域的高度。
公共属性 WindowCornerRadius 获取圆形窗口拐角的圆度。
公共属性 WindowGlassBrush 获取绘制玻璃窗口框架的画笔。
公共属性 WindowGlassColor 获取用于绘制玻璃窗口框架的颜色。
公共属性 WindowNonClientFrameThickness 获取窗体非工作区的大小。
公共属性 WindowResizeBorderThickness 获取窗口周围重设定边框的大小。

页首

方法

  名称 说明
公共方法 Equals 确定指定的 Object 是否等于当前的 Object。 (继承自 Object。)
受保护的方法 Finalize 允许对象在“垃圾回收”回收之前尝试释放资源并执行其他清理操作。 (继承自 Object。)
公共方法 GetHashCode 用作特定类型的哈希函数。 (继承自 Object。)
公共方法 GetType 获取当前实例的 Type。 (继承自 Object。)
受保护的方法 MemberwiseClone 创建当前 Object 的浅表副本。 (继承自 Object。)
公共方法 ToString 返回表示当前对象的字符串。 (继承自 Object。)

页首

事件

  名称 说明
公共事件 PropertyChanged 在其中一个属性发生更改时发生。

页首

线程安全

此类型的任何公共 static(在 Visual Basic 中为 Shared) 成员都是线程安全的。但不保证所有实例成员都是线程安全的。

请参见

参考

Microsoft.Windows.Shell 命名空间